Christopher John "Chris" Dodd is an American lawyer and Democratic Party politician serving as the senior U.S. Senator from Connecticut. Dodd is a Connecticut native and a graduate of Georgetown Preparatory School in Bethesda, Maryland, and Providence College. He was elected United States Senator in the elections of 1980, and is now the longest-serving Senator in Connecticut's history, the 9th most senior of current Senators and one of three from the 1980 freshman class who is still serving. In January 2010 Dodd announced that he would not run for re-election in the 2010 midterm elections.

Barbara De Angelis, Ph.D. is a best-selling author, popular television personality and sought after motivational speaker, who has been a pioneer in the field of personal transformation. She was one of the first people to popularize the idea of self-help in the 1980's and one of the first nationally recognized female motivational teachers on television. Barbara appeared weekly for two years on CNN as their Newsnight Relationship Expert. She has hosted her own daily television show for CBS TV, and her own popular radio talk show in Los Angeles. She has been a frequent guest on Oprah, The Today Show, Good Morning America, and The View.
